LG OLED Flex TV LX3 with a bendable show has been launched, and will probably be on demo at IFA 2022. The brand new tv from LG has a 42-inch 4K display that’s bendable, so the TV can be utilized each as a flat and curved panel. The versatile panel can provide a most curvature of as much as 900R. This makes the brand new tv significantly suited to gaming, however the flexibility signifies that it may be used simply for normal viewing and even as a pc monitor.

The corporate has not but introduced pricing and availability particulars for the LG OLED Flex TV LX3, however it will likely be on show at IFA 2022 that’s scheduled to happen from September 2 to six in Berlin, Germany. The brand new tv is analogous in options to the Corsair Xeneon Flex OLED 45-inch bendable monitor, which itself has been designed and developed in collaboration with LG Show.

LG OLED Flex TV LX3 specs and options

The LG OLED Flex TV LX3 has a bendable show, with a most curvature of 900R. The curvature might be robotically adjusted to one among two presets utilizing the included distant, however customers also can manually regulate the display in 5 p.c increments, creating 20 completely different ranges of curvature that can be utilized. The display additionally has tilt and top adjustment for additional customisation of the viewing angles.

At present accessible in a single 42-inch measurement choice, the LG OLED Flex TV LX3 has help for Dolby Imaginative and prescient and Dolby Atmos, with as much as 4K at 120Hz decision help. Different gaming-specific options reminiscent of variable refresh price, auto low-latency mode, and compatibility for G-Sync and AMD FreeSync are additionally current.

As such, the LG OLED Flex TV can be utilized as a tv for traditional content material viewing or gaming with a current-generation console, and even as a PC monitor, with flexibility of use both as a flat or curved show. The TV is powered by the LG Alpha 9 Gen 5 processor and has a front-firing 40W speaker system for sound.
